A surfer at a Florida beach caught more than waves Tuesday after he landed on and was bitten by a 6-foot shark, according to Volusia County lifeguards.

Officials said Donald Walsh, 40, was bitten just before noon at New Smyrna Beach, WFTV-TV reported.

He was bitten on the left hand and leg after he caught a wave, jumped off his board and landed on the shark in waist-deep water, officials said.

Walsh was treated on the beach for the bites and refused transportation to a hospital.
